The Resident Experience Coordinator role is an exciting position at the heart of our community engagement efforts. This role serves as a vital support to the Resident Experience Specialists, assisting in planning, coordinating, and executing a diverse range of events and programs designed to enrich the resident lifestyle. By closely collaborating with the Resident Experience team, this position directly contributes to enhancing resident satisfaction and cultivating a welcoming atmosphere where community interaction thrives. The coordinator will manage logistics, vendor relations, event setup and breakdown, and resident communications. Strong organizational skills, customer service excellence, and a passion for creating memorable experiences are essential to succeed in this role. Attendance tracking and feedback collection will also play a key role in improving program effectiveness. This position offers an opportunity to impact the daily lives of residents positively and ensure a dynamic and inclusive community environment.

Job Duties

  • Assist with planning and execution of resident events and programs including logistics and vendor coordination
  • Manage event set-up and breakdown ensuring all materials and equipment are in place
  • Greet and assist residents at events providing a positive and welcoming experience
  • Assist with preparation of event materials such as flyers invitations and decorations
  • Track event attendance and gather resident feedback for program improvement
  • Foster a welcoming and inclusive community atmosphere encouraging resident interaction and belonging
  • Assist with development and implementation of resident communication strategies including newsletters social media updates and on-site announcements
  • Respond to resident inquiries and requests in a timely and professional manner
  • Assist with coordination of community outreach initiatives and partnerships
  • Maintain accurate records and documentation related to resident events and programs
  • Assist with management of event budgets and vendor contracts
  • Provide administrative support to the Resident Experience team as needed
